windows server 2019 standard适合装哪个版本的SQL?

在 Windows Server 2019 Standard 上,可以安装多个版本的 SQL Server,但选择哪个版本主要取决于你的使用需求、预算、性能要求和功能需要。以下是推荐和支持情况的详细说明:


✅ 支持的 SQL Server 版本(官方支持)

微软官方确认以下版本的 SQL Server 可以运行在 Windows Server 2019 Standard 上:

SQL Server 版本 是否支持 备注
SQL Server 2022 ✅ 是 最新长期支持版本(LTTS),推荐新部署使用
SQL Server 2019 ✅ 是 当前主流稳定版本,功能完善
SQL Server 2017 ✅ 是 仍受支持,但逐渐进入生命周期后期
SQL Server 2016 ⚠️ 是(有限支持) 已接近主支持结束(Mainstream Support 已于 2021 年结束,扩展支持到 2026 年)
更早版本(如 2014、2012) ❌ 不推荐或不支持 可能兼容,但无官方支持,存在安全风险

🔧 推荐选择(根据场景)

✅ 推荐:SQL Server 2022 Standard 或 Enterprise

  • 理由
    • 完整支持 Windows Server 2019。
    • 性能优化更好(例如智能查询处理、安全性增强、Azure 混合集成)。
    • 长期支持(LTTS),支持周期长(到 2030 年以上)。
    • 支持最新的 T-SQL 功能、机器学习服务、JSON、图表等。
  • 适合:生产环境、企业级应用、需要高可用性和可扩展性的场景。

✅ 次选:SQL Server 2019

  • 如果你已有 SQL Server 2019 的许可或应用依赖特定版本。
  • 与 Windows Server 2019 兼容性极佳,稳定性经过验证。

📦 版本选择建议(Standard vs Enterprise)

需求 推荐版本
小型到中型企业应用、一般数据库负载 SQL Server Standard
高可用性(AlwaysOn AG)、高级 BI、大规模并行处理 SQL Server Enterprise
开发/测试环境 可使用 Developer 版(免费,功能完整,仅限非生产)
小型项目或轻量级应用 考虑 SQL Server Express(免费,限制:10GB/数据库,1GB 内存,单 CPU)

💡 注意:Windows Server 2019 Standard 对硬件支持良好,最多支持 64 个物理核心、4TB 内存,因此可充分发挥 SQL Server Standard 或 Enterprise 的性能。


⚠️ 注意事项

  1. Licensing 模式

    • SQL Server 2019/2022 使用核芯授权模式(Core-based licensing),需根据服务器物理核心数购买足够授权。
    • Standard 版对 OS 实例数有限制(每服务器最多运行 2 个 VM 实例)。
  2. .NET Framework 和 PowerShell

    • 确保系统已安装最新更新,SQL Server 安装依赖 .NET Framework 4.8 等组件。
  3. 安全更新

    • 建议始终安装最新的累积更新(CU)或 GDR 补丁。

✅ 总结:最佳搭配

推荐配置

  • 操作系统:Windows Server 2019 Standard
  • 数据库SQL Server 2022 Standard(或 2019,若暂未升级)
  • 场景:生产环境、企业应用、虚拟化部署

如果你正在开始一个新项目,强烈建议直接使用 SQL Server 2022,以获得更长的支持周期和更好的功能支持。


如需帮助判断具体版本下载链接或授权模式,也可以继续提问。

未经允许不得转载:云计算 » windows server 2019 standard适合装哪个版本的SQL?